The E3S-BD31 sensor is a crucial component in the field of industrial automation and control systems. This sensor belongs to the category of photoelectric sensors and is widely used for various applications due to its unique characteristics and functional features.
The E3S-BD31 sensor typically consists of three pins: 1. Vcc (Power supply) 2. GND (Ground) 3. OUT (Output signal)
The E3S-BD31 sensor operates on the through-beam principle, where it emits a light beam from the transmitter unit to the receiver unit. When an object obstructs this light beam, the sensor detects the interruption and triggers the output signal.
The E3S-BD31 sensor finds extensive use in the following applications: - Conveyor belt systems for object detection - Automated packaging lines for material presence detection - Industrial machinery for position verification
